Document Description
The current phase of the project consists of acceptance of the responsive bid from the lowest bidder in the amount of $446,269.00 and approve the award of this contract to Central Valley Engineering & Asphalt, Inc. (Central Valley), and authorization of the execution of the contract by the Director of Sacramento County Department of Transportation (SacDOT) in accordance with Board Resolution No. 99-0327.
Project improvements include installation of curb, gutter, sidewalk, and three (3) street lights on Winona Way adjacent to Republic Services at 4741 Watt Avenue.
